Harry E. Arcamuzi Aviation Scholarship

Description

The Harry E. Arcamuzi Aviation Scholarship supports an inner city student pursuing a career in the field of aviation following high school. This scholarship may be renewed for up to 3 additional years. Post-secondary scholarships may be used to cover costs for collegiate level programs in the United States including, but not limited to: aerospace or aeronautical engineering, aviation business administration, air traffic control, aviation maintenance, professional flight, or any aviation-related STEM field. Students do not need to be a current EAA member to apply for a scholarship. Applicants will be asked to enter the name of one non-relative character reference.
